利用子查询来将一个表中的数据插入到另一个表中,可以有效避免使用VALUES子句的限制。例如,可以通过以下方式实现:在子查询中选择与目标表中列数相匹配的数据,并使用INSERT INTO语句将其插入目标表中。
从数据库中使用子查询插入数据到另一个表
相关推荐
使用子查询删除基于另一个表的行-SQL语句的基础
SQL语句DELETE FROM employee WHERE deptno = (SELECT deptno FROM dept WHERE dname ='SALES'); 使用子查询可以从另一个表中删除基于特定条件的行。例如,此示例删除了所有在SALES部门(部门号为30)工作的员工。子查询首先从DEPT表中检索出SALES部门的部门号,然后将该部门号提供给主查询,主查询根据该部门号删除EMPLOYEE表中符合条件的行。
Informix
0
2024-08-27
另一个成语资料库
这个成语资料库比之前那个大。
Access
0
2024-08-18
将pdb从一个cdb移至另一个cdb
将pdb从一个cdb导入到另一个cdb中。
Oracle
0
2024-08-17
使用SQL基础删除另一个表中特定行的方法
在DELETE语句中,通过子查询删除基于另一个表中特定值的行是一种常见的操作方法。例如,可以使用如下语句删除所有部门名称中包含“Public”的部门下的员工:DELETE FROM employees WHERE department_id = ANY (SELECT department_id FROM departments WHERE department_name LIKE '%Public%')。
Oracle
0
2024-08-27
决策树的另一个实例
决策树示例:属性 | 取值 | 类别---|---|---婚姻状况 | 已婚 | 是婚姻状况 | 单身、离婚 | 否应税收入 | 小于 8 万 | 否应税收入 | 大于 8 万 | 是
算法与数据结构
5
2024-05-01
Animate 使用MATLAB开发程序将图形对象从一个形状转换到另一个形状
%ANIMATE可帮助您生成从一个形状到另一个形状的动画转换。它由Lateef Adewale Kareem创建。使用方法如下:% x1 = [-1, 0, 1, -1]; y1 = [0, 1, 0, 0]; 创建对象1的顶点% obj1 = patch(x1, y1, 'r'); %获取对象1的句柄% x2 = [-1, 1, 1, -1]; y2 = [0, 1, 1, 0, 0]; 对象2的顶点百分比% Animate(obj1, x2, y2); %用于设置从对象1到对象2的形状转换动画% %输入: % objhndle =第一个对象的句柄% x2, y2 =第二个对象的顶点% videofilename =(可选)视频文件的名称(如果您选择) %用于记录转换
Matlab
1
2024-08-01
从其他GUI调用GUI演示如何从MATLAB开发中调用另一个GUI程序
首先,要在MATLAB开发环境中实现从一个GUI调用另一个GUI,并获取数据数组进行绘制。
Matlab
1
2024-07-26
数据库基础使用子查询插入数据表操作详解
子查询不仅可以嵌套在SELECT语句中,用来构造外层查询的条件,还可以嵌套在INSERT语句中,用来生成要插入的批量数据。具体的INSERT语句格式如下:INSERT 数据表名 [字段列表] 子查询 SELECT 语句。子查询结果将直接影响要插入的数据表内容。
SQLServer
1
2024-07-17
数据库基础:从建表到查询
本章核心内容
创建您的第一张数据库表
SQL 语言入门:基本语句解析
数据库查询基础:使用 SELECT 语句获取数据
精准数据获取:掌握带条件的查询语句
数据排序:让查询结果更清晰
MySQL
4
2024-05-16